摘 要:Unsymmetrical hybrid chiral phosphine-aminophosphine ligand derived from 1,2,3,4-tetrahydro-l-naphthyl- amine has been found to be highly efficient in the Ir-catalyzed asymmetric hydrogenation of various 3-aryl-2H-1,4-benzoxazines, providing good enantioselectivities (up to 95% ee) and high catalytic activity (S/C up to 5000).Unsymmetrical hybrid chiral phosphine-aminophosphine ligand derived from 1,2,3,4-tetrahydro-l-naphthyl- amine has been found to be highly efficient in the Ir-catalyzed asymmetric hydrogenation of various 3-aryl-2H-1,4-benzoxazines, providing good enantioselectivities (up to 95% ee) and high catalytic activity (S/C up to 5000).
